Total Harmonic Distortion (THD) below 3% is like elevator music – harmless but necessary. Go above 5%, and you’re blasting heavy metal into the grid. Utilities will shut you down faster than a teenager’s illegal rave.

An IP65 rating means your inverter can handle:
But install it underwater, and you’ll need IP68 – basically giving your inverter scuba gear. Fronius’s SnapINverter series takes IP65 to new extremes, surviving desert monsoons and construction site dust.
